The Dodgers’ Enigma: What’s Holding Back Baseball’s Most Promising Powerhouse?
It may seem silly to call a team disappointing when it might enter the playoffs as the favorite to win the championship, but disappointment is a relative term.
If you take the difference between MLB teams’ projected preseason win totals by oddsmakers and their projected win totals based on current winning percentage, the Dodgers have been the fourth-most disappointing team in baseball behind the Atlanta Braves, Colorado Rockies and Baltimore Orioles.
So what has caused the Dodgers to be a solid contender and not a runaway favorite? There are several factors, including some offensive fall-offs, more pitching injuries and a league that’s determined to push teams to the middle more than ever.
